The MotoGP World Championship hits the shores of the US before taking a well-deserved mid-season break. The eleventh round of the season will take place at the legendary Laguna Seca circuit with the MotoGP category the guest of honour as the 125 and 250cc classes sit it out for the weekend. Marco will start Sunday’s German GP on the second row of the grid, whilst team-mate Toni Elias – still bothered by pain in his left shoulder after his fall at Assen – could not improve his position from yesterday and will start in 16th position.
